Loughton B v Fives and Heronians Cricket Club Indoor League 'D' on Sat 09 Apr 2011 at 8.50 am
Fives and Heronians Cricket Club Won by 36 runs

Match report Fives played their last match of the season against Loughton B who were about half way up the ‎League.Bearing in mind fives “lack” of success this season they could have a fear of yet more ‎heartbreak of defeat,but from the very start it looked good for the bottom side.The team had three ‎changes,first due to holidays and work Shiren made his first and maybe only appearance(lets hope ‎not) GS come in as well .Lastly there was a change of skipper.Everybody arrived nice and early.The ‎skipper won the toss and batted .James and Kishan opened.James was not very quick between the ‎wickets and was run out.KP was not his usual self of crashing everywhere.He took his time but still ‎ended up with 25 retired.Rahul was run out unluckly,Shireen luckly not run out,both by the same ‎person(nameless but lives in the same house as a clue) Graham and Soots steaded the ship,which ‎means they didn’t score many,but it did give a chance to KP to return but sadly he perished quickly and ‎it was left to Soots to push /nerdle the score to 78 for 5.‎
Graham said during the break that the score was defendable just ,what a “sage” he turned out to ‎be.Opening with Shiren Loughton struggled against his pace and swing(he paid me to say this).Second ‎over Rahul kept the pressure on and Loughton were behind on run rate.Third over Shiren struck with ‎two LBWs plumb as you like.The pressure was now on Loughton.Peter their Star bat retired on 25 out ‎of 29 so fives fancied getting the others out and putting the run rate up.This ploy worked .The skipper ‎rotated his bowlers.Two dropped catches casted some doubt in the younger fives minds but not older ‎heads.Three good catches and a run out saw Loughton all out for 42 and a well deserved victory.‎
MoM Kishen Batted and bowled well
Fielder of the day .The umpire who remains nameless but you will see him at fives every other ‎week.Who for some reason when Kishen was batting stopped a drive going for six (it went for a mere ‎four) when it was way above his head.‎
